Henry Doorly Zoo and Aquarium
Widely regarded as one of the best zoos in the world, the Henry Doorly Zoo and Aquarium is a must-visit destination for animal lovers of all ages. Spanning over 130 acres, the zoo is home to thousands of animals from around the globe, including rare and endangered species. Visitors can explore immersive exhibits such as the Desert Dome, the Kingdoms of the Night nocturnal exhibit, and the Scott Aquarium, offering a glimpse into the wonders of the natural world.

Durham Museum
Delve into Omaha's rich history at the Durham Museum, housed in the beautifully restored Union Station building. This renowned institution offers visitors a glimpse into the city's past through engaging exhibits, interactive displays, and historic artifacts. Explore the museum's permanent galleries, which cover topics ranging from pioneer life on the Great Plains to the golden age of railroad travel. Don't miss the opportunity to step aboard vintage train cars and experience a bygone era of transportation firsthand.
Bob Kerrey Pedestrian Bridge
For outdoor enthusiasts and photography enthusiasts alike, a visit to the Bob Kerrey Pedestrian Bridge is a must. Spanning the Missouri River, this scenic bridge connects Omaha, Nebraska, with Council Bluffs, Iowa, offering stunning views of the city skyline and riverfront. Visitors can walk or bike across the bridge, stopping to admire the panoramic vistas and snap photos of the picturesque surroundings. The bridge also serves as a popular spot for events, concerts, and community gatherings throughout the year.
